What is the purpose of the immune system?
To fight disease
What is the structure of the immune system?
Lymph vessels, lymph nodes, bone marrow and thymus
What is the body's first line of defense? What are these barriers?
Natural Barriers. Skin, breathing passages, stomach and mouth
What does each barrier do?
Skin= Sweat with enzymes
Breathing Passages= mucus
Stomach= acid
Mouth= saliva
What is the body's 2nd line of defense?
Inflammatory response
What happens in the inflammatory response?
Inflammation and fever.
What is inflammation?
It is where the wbc go to the wound.
What is the body's 3rd line of defense?
Immune Response
What happens in the immune response?
wbc attack, others make anitbodies. T cells find and attack pathogens. Antibodies mark for destruction of pathogen.
What is active and passive immunity?
active= long term made by urself through vaccine
passive= short term. given by mom or serums
